Output df60ca653a70b16162f81e4fd01b284656454cbfb971855aacddc62748c3e70c:6

value
366289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 777b6af6ed0488273ec3927e8254ba9ddd47d2dd OP_EQUAL
address
3CanBbLHTpDEXM96zRpmdSByCQZa6nXNhE
transaction
df60ca653a70b16162f81e4fd01b284656454cbfb971855aacddc62748c3e70c
confirmations
128549
spent
true